Uploaded image for project: 'Guacamole'
  1. Guacamole
  2. GUACAMOLE-413

RDP NLA fails when username contains accented characters

    XMLWordPrintableJSON

Details

    • Bug
    • Status: Resolved
    • Major
    • Resolution: Fixed
    • 0.9.13-incubating
    • 1.1.0
    • RDP
    • None

    Description

      I'm currently trying to use guacamole with NLA Authentification in RDP.
      It works with users who has username that contain standarts characters
      (A-Z/a-z..), but when i try to connect with users who username contains "é",
      "è", "Ü", "ç", "à"... characters (like "André"), i've got the error "Error
      connecting to RDP Server" in syslog and i can see that the NLA
      authentification failed on my server event viewer.
      When i try "Andre" instead of "André", it works (AD usernames aren't case
      sensitive), and if i try to connect with "André" WITHOUT NLA
      Authentification, it also works.

      This doesn't seems to be a FreeRDP issue, i tried NLA authentification
      directly with FreeRDP (branch stable.1-1) and it works.

      I activated FreeRDP Authentification logs (with cmake -DWITH_DEBUG_NLA before FreeRDP build).

      Attachements :
      log_guacamole.txt : connection with user "José" and NLA Authentification throught Guacamole 0-9-13 based on FreeRDP stable 1-1.
      log_freerdp_only.txt : connection with user "José" and NLA Authentification throught FreeRDP stable 1-1

      Attachments

        1. log_freerdp_only.txt
          19 kB
          Chris B
        2. log_guacamole.txt
          16 kB
          Chris B

        Issue Links

          Activity

            People

              Unassigned Unassigned
              cbosys Chris B
              Votes:
              0 Vote for this issue
              Watchers:
              2 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: